#56792d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56792d is composed of 33.7% red, 47.5%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.8%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 87.6 degrees, a saturation of 45.8% and a lightness of 32.5%. #56792d color hex could be obtained by blending #acf25a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#56792d color description : Dark moderate green.
#56792d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#56792d has RGB values of R:86, G:121,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 5667117.

Shades and Tints of #56792d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050702 is the darkest color, while #fafcf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#56792d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#53594d is the less saturated color, while #5aa600 is the most saturated one.
